RICHMOND, Va. (WWBT) - The winner of Virginia’s largest jackpot ever has decided to stay anonymous.

The ticket for the $348 million jackpot in the June 27 Mega Millions drawing was purchased in Burgess, Virginia.

The winner chose to take a one-time cash option of $155.6 million before taxes.

“About four weeks after the drawing, the winner walked into Virginia Lottery headquarters in Richmond and presented Lottery officials with that ticket,” Virginia Lottery said in a news release on Thursday.

Virginia law allows winners of a prize worth $1 million or more to claim the prize anonymously.

This was the 10th Mega Millions jackpack won in Virginia since 2002.
